Older earthquake were studied using analog seismograms, which were digitized and analyzed. The original data are not longer available. However focal mechanism solutions based on the waveforms are given in published literature. At the same time, a given earthquake may have been analyzed independently, and the reference is given here.
For this earthquake the source reference is the following:
Maceira, M., C. J. Ammon and R. B. Herrmann (2000). Faulting parameters of the September 25, 1998 Pymatuning, Pennsylvania earthquake, Seism. Res. Letters 71, 742-752.
